President Buhari Sacks NPA MD, Ado Bayero
Tobi Soniyi
President Muhammadu Buhari has terminated the appointment of the Managing Director of the Nigerian Ports Authority (NPA), Alhaji Sanusi Ado Bayero, who was appointed by former President Goodluck Jonathan in the twilight of his administration.
A statement by the Special Adviser to the President on Media and Publicity, Mr Femi Adesina, said the termination of Bayero’s appointment was with immediate effect.
The statement reads: “He is to hand over the management of the NPA and all government property in his possession to Mr. Habibu Abdullahi, who has been reinstated as Managing Director of the NPA by Buhari.
“Buhari wishes Bayero well in his future endeavours.”
Bayero is the son of the immediate past Emir of Kano the Alhaji Ado Bayero, who died last year.
